#813334 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#813334 is composed of 50.6% red, 20%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 60.5% magenta, 59.7%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 359.2 degrees, a saturation of 43.3% and a lightness of 35.3%. #813334 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6668 with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#813334

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#faf3f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#813334

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5656 is the less saturated color, while #b10305 is the most saturated one.
